Cats are famous for their incredible senses. The flap that covers the cat's ears can take in sound from every direction, and then it goes down their ear canals before reaching the eardrum. After the sound vibrates the eardrum The middle ear transforms the vibration into sound waves which are then sent to the cat's cochlea before going to the brain. Cats can hear between twenty hertz up to approximately 65,000 hertz. A cat is better to a high tone than a low This may be the reason a cat may like females more when they speak in the high pitch of her voice. The ears can also help cats in balance. This is the primary reason for cats to always will land on their toes after falling.
The structure of the feline's eye comprises the cornea, the lens, and the retina. The iris, plus the tapetum Lucidum. The tapetum-lucidum is composed of mirror-like cells that reflect a small amount light, allowing a cat to see. That's the reason cats only requires 1/6 of the light that people require to see clearly. Nonetheless, cats cannot see in complete darkness. They also possess a third eyelid that is known as the haw . It serves to shield their eyes. The cat's pupil is oval to reduce the amount of light that is absorbed by. Even in dim conditions, their pupils dilate and become almost flawlessly round. A cat's pupil may dilate 3 times faster than that of a human being.
Cats are able to have an average of twenty four whiskers on their faces; These hairs are thick and are three times deeper. Whiskers are extremely sensitive and detect even the smallest changes in the air current. They also help verify if a cat's paws can fit through the gap. Not only are the whiskers all over a cat's face but also on the back of its front legs. Whiskers are replaced every time they fall off. Cat fur is unique in that it has sensitive nerves that can sense the slightest impression. Their paws are sensitive to touch.
